The expense associated with extracting avian wildlife from ventilation systems varies considerably depending on several factors. These include the complexity of the vent system, the number of birds present, the accessibility of the vent, the location, and the extent of any damage. For instance, a simple removal from an easily accessible dryer vent might cost less than removing a nest and multiple birds from a complex HVAC system located on a multi-story building.

Addressing bird infestations in vents is crucial for maintaining both property integrity and human health. Nests can create fire hazards due to the accumulation of flammable materials. Furthermore, bird droppings and nesting materials can harbor harmful bacteria, fungi, and parasites, potentially leading to respiratory problems or other health issues. Historically, preventative measures, such as installing vent screens, have been implemented to minimize the occurrence of such infestations and the subsequent need for removal services, thereby reducing long-term costs.

1. Vent Accessibility

Vent accessibility directly influences the cost of avian removal services. Difficult-to-access vents necessitate specialized equipment, extended labor time, and heightened risk, all contributing to increased service fees. The ease with which a technician can reach the vent, assess the situation, and extract the birds or nesting materials is a primary determinant in the overall expense. For example, a ground-level dryer vent is significantly more accessible than a rooftop HVAC vent, requiring no ladders, specialized safety equipment, or additional personnel. This difference in accessibility translates to a lower cost for the ground-level vent removal.

The challenge of accessing vents can manifest in various forms, including vents located on steep roofs, those obstructed by landscaping or architectural features, and vents situated within confined spaces. Each obstacle demands specific solutions, such as the use of aerial lifts, specialized tools for navigating tight spaces, or extensive clearing of obstructions. These solutions invariably add to the labor hours and equipment costs, thereby inflating the final bill. Furthermore, difficult access may necessitate a larger team to ensure safety and efficiency, further impacting the total expenditure.

2. Nest Size

Nest size is a significant determinant of the expense associated with avian removal from ventilation systems. The volume of nesting material directly correlates with the labor required for extraction and disposal, influencing the overall cost of the service.

  • Labor Intensity

    Larger nests necessitate increased labor hours for removal. Technicians must carefully extract the material, often piece by piece, to avoid damaging the vent system or disturbing the birds. A small, recently constructed nest might be removed quickly, while a large, compacted nest built over several seasons demands significantly more time and effort, resulting in higher labor charges.

  • Disposal Costs

    The volume of nesting material dictates the disposal requirements and associated fees. Larger nests generate more waste, potentially requiring specialized disposal methods due to the presence of fecal matter, feathers, and other organic debris. Some municipalities have specific regulations regarding the disposal of such materials, further impacting the cost. The need for multiple disposal bags or even a small dumpster can substantially increase the overall expense.

  • Potential for Damage

    Larger nests often exert greater pressure on vent components, increasing the risk of damage. The weight of the nest can deform ductwork, clog airflow pathways, or even cause structural failures. The removal process itself can further exacerbate existing damage. Consequently, the need for repairs or component replacements adds to the total cost. For example, a collapsed vent pipe due to nest weight necessitates both removal and replacement, significantly increasing the final bill.

  • Sanitization Requirements

    Nest size correlates with the level of contamination within the vent system. Larger nests accumulate more droppings, feathers, and other organic matter, creating a breeding ground for bacteria, fungi, and parasites. Thorough sanitization is often required to eliminate health hazards and prevent future infestations. This process may involve the use of specialized disinfectants, HEPA vacuuming, and other intensive cleaning methods, all of which contribute to the overall cost.

3. Bird quantity

The number of birds residing within a ventilation system is a direct factor influencing the overall cost of removal services. A higher bird count translates to increased labor requirements, extended service duration, and potentially more complex extraction procedures. The presence of multiple birds, particularly if they are juveniles or fledglings, necessitates a more cautious and time-consuming approach to ensure their safe removal and relocation.

For instance, removing a single bird that has accidentally entered a vent may involve a relatively simple extraction. However, discovering an entire nest with multiple chicks presents a more complex scenario. The removal process then requires identifying and safely extracting each bird, potentially involving specialized equipment or techniques to reach them without causing harm. Furthermore, the presence of juveniles often implies the need to locate and secure the mother bird, which can add to the complexity and duration of the task. The cost escalation is therefore directly proportional to the number of birds involved and the complexity of their extraction.

4. Damage Repair

Avian intrusion into ventilation systems frequently results in varying degrees of physical damage, directly impacting the total expenditure associated with their removal. The extent and nature of this damage are crucial factors determining the final cost. Nesting materials can obstruct airflow, leading to overheating and potential motor damage in HVAC systems. Furthermore, corrosive droppings can degrade vent materials over time, necessitating repairs or replacements. For instance, the accumulated weight of a large nest may deform or collapse ductwork, requiring extensive restoration. In such cases, the cost of damage repair becomes a significant component of the overall expense.

The assessment of damage often requires a thorough inspection of the ventilation system, potentially involving specialized equipment like cameras to reach inaccessible areas. This inspection cost may be included in the initial service fee or billed separately. Repairs can range from patching small holes and reinforcing weakened sections to complete replacement of damaged components. The type of materials used, the complexity of the repair work, and the accessibility of the damaged area all influence the repair costs. A straightforward patch on a dryer vent will cost significantly less than replacing a section of insulated ductwork within a complex HVAC system. Selecting durable, bird-resistant materials during the repair process can mitigate future damage and associated expenses.

5. Location impact

Geographic location significantly influences the expenditure associated with avian removal from ventilation systems. Cost variations stem from several location-dependent factors, including labor rates, regional demand for wildlife removal services, accessibility challenges dictated by local architecture, and varying regulatory frameworks regarding wildlife handling. Urban areas, characterized by higher operating costs for businesses and denser construction, generally present elevated service charges compared to rural regions. The demand for specialized services, such as avian removal, can also fluctuate by region, affecting pricing due to supply and demand principles. For instance, coastal areas with prevalent seagull populations may command higher prices due to the increased frequency of such interventions.

Accessibility, directly impacted by building design and layout, plays a crucial role. High-rise buildings in metropolitan areas require specialized equipment and expertise, inflating the cost compared to removing birds from a single-story dwelling in a suburban setting. Furthermore, local regulations regarding wildlife protection and handling procedures can necessitate adherence to specific protocols, adding to the operational complexity and overall expense. Some regions may mandate the involvement of licensed wildlife rehabilitators, further increasing costs. Transportation costs, including fuel and travel time, contribute to pricing differences between locations, particularly for services provided in remote or geographically challenging areas.

6. Service type

The type of service required for avian removal from ventilation systems is a primary determinant of the associated costs. The range of services spans from simple extraction to comprehensive remediation, each carrying distinct price points based on the complexity and resources involved.

  • Basic Removal

    Basic removal typically encompasses the extraction of a single bird or a small, easily accessible nest. This service generally involves minimal labor and equipment, resulting in the lowest cost option. For instance, the removal of a bird trapped in a readily accessible dryer vent would fall under this category. The simplicity of the task translates to lower labor hours and reduced equipment requirements, directly impacting the overall expense.

  • Nest Removal and Cleaning

    Nest removal and cleaning services extend beyond basic extraction to include the removal of the entire nest structure and subsequent cleaning of the affected area. This service is more labor-intensive, requiring specialized tools for nest extraction and disinfectants for sanitizing the vent system. Examples include removing larger, established nests from HVAC systems, followed by cleaning to eliminate potential health hazards. The additional labor and materials contribute to a higher cost compared to basic removal.

  • Damage Repair and Restoration

    Services that incorporate damage repair and restoration represent a significant increase in cost due to the added labor and materials required for restoring the vent system to its original condition. This may involve repairing or replacing damaged ductwork, vent covers, or other components affected by the avian intrusion. The complexity of the repair work and the cost of replacement parts contribute to the higher expense. For instance, replacing a collapsed vent pipe damaged by a large nest would necessitate this service type.

  • Full Sanitization and Prevention

    Full sanitization and prevention services offer the most comprehensive solution, including nest removal, thorough cleaning, damage repair, and the installation of preventative measures to deter future infestations. This service is the most expensive option due to the extensive labor, specialized equipment, and materials involved. An example would be a complete remediation of an HVAC system, including cleaning, repair, and the installation of bird guards to prevent future entry. The long-term benefits of preventing future infestations often justify the higher upfront cost.

7. Preventive measures

The implementation of proactive preventive strategies plays a crucial role in mitigating the long-term financial burden associated with avian intrusions into ventilation systems. While removal services address existing infestations, preventative measures aim to eliminate the root causes, thereby minimizing the need for recurring and potentially costly interventions.

  • Vent Screening Installation

    The installation of vent screens or guards acts as a physical barrier, preventing birds from accessing the ventilation system in the first instance. This simple and relatively inexpensive measure significantly reduces the likelihood of nesting and subsequent damage. Examples include installing mesh screens over dryer vents, chimney flues, and HVAC inlets. The cost of these screens is minimal compared to the expense of repeated removal services, potential damage repairs, and health hazards associated with avian infestations.

  • Regular Vent Inspections

    Periodic inspections of ventilation systems allow for the early detection of potential vulnerabilities or signs of avian activity. Addressing these issues promptly, before they escalate into full-blown infestations, minimizes the need for extensive and costly removal services. This can involve checking for gaps in vent seals, damaged screens, or the presence of early nesting materials. Regular maintenance, such as cleaning debris and reinforcing weak points, can also deter birds from establishing nests.

  • Habitat Modification

    Modifying the surrounding habitat to reduce its attractiveness to birds can be an effective preventative measure. This includes trimming trees and shrubs that provide nesting opportunities near vents, removing bird feeders that attract birds to the property, and implementing deterrents such as sonic devices or visual repellents. By making the environment less hospitable to birds, the likelihood of them seeking refuge in ventilation systems is reduced, thereby minimizing the need for removal services.

  • Professional Exclusion Services

    Engaging professional exclusion services involves a comprehensive assessment of the property’s vulnerabilities and the implementation of tailored preventative strategies. These services may include sealing entry points, installing specialized bird deterrents, and providing ongoing maintenance to ensure the effectiveness of the measures. While this represents a higher initial investment compared to DIY solutions, the long-term cost savings associated with preventing recurring infestations often outweigh the upfront expense. Furthermore, professional services typically offer warranties, providing added assurance and protection against future problems.

Question 1: What is the typical price range for removing birds from a vent?

The cost varies significantly, generally ranging from \$150 to \$800 or more. This range depends on the complexity of the removal, the number of birds involved, and the accessibility of the vent.

Question 2: Does the cost differ based on the type of vent (e.g., dryer vent vs. HVAC vent)?

Yes, the type of vent significantly impacts the cost. HVAC vents, often more complex and less accessible, typically incur higher removal expenses compared to simpler dryer vents.

Question 3: Are there additional charges for nest removal and sanitization?

Often, yes. Nest removal and sanitization are typically billed separately or included in a higher-tier service package, adding to the overall cost.

Question 4: How does location affect the price of bird removal services?

Geographic location influences costs due to varying labor rates, local demand, and regional regulations. Urban areas generally have higher service fees than rural locations.

Question 5: What preventative measures can be taken to avoid future bird infestations and associated costs?

Installing vent screens, maintaining regular vent inspections, and modifying the surrounding habitat to deter birds can significantly reduce the risk of future infestations and their associated expenses.

Question 6: Does insurance cover the cost of bird removal from vents?

Insurance coverage varies depending on the policy. It is advisable to consult directly with the insurance provider to determine the extent of coverage for such situations.

Tips Regarding Avian Removal Expenses from Ventilation Systems

Navigating the financial considerations of extracting avian wildlife from ventilation systems requires careful planning. The following tips provide guidance on minimizing expenses and ensuring value when addressing such situations.

Tip 1: Obtain Multiple Quotes: Contact several reputable wildlife removal companies for estimates. Comparing quotes allows for identifying competitive pricing and understanding the range of service options available within the market.

Tip 2: Clarify Service Inclusions: Ascertain precisely what each quote encompasses. Determine if nest removal, cleaning, sanitization, and potential damage repair are included or billed separately. Unclear pricing can lead to unexpected costs.

Tip 3: Assess Vent Accessibility: Accurately describe vent location and accessibility challenges when soliciting quotes. Difficult-to-reach vents typically incur higher labor charges due to the need for specialized equipment and extended service times.

Tip 4: Inquire About Preventative Measures: Discuss preventative strategies with potential service providers. Implementing measures such as vent screening can significantly reduce the likelihood of future infestations and associated removal expenses.

Tip 5: Review Insurance Coverage: Investigate whether your homeowner’s insurance policy covers wildlife removal from ventilation systems. Understanding policy specifics can potentially offset a portion of the incurred costs.

Tip 6: Investigate DIY Options Cautiously: While DIY approaches exist, assess the risks and regulations. Handling wildlife requires caution, and improper techniques can exacerbate the situation, leading to higher professional removal expenses.
